Description

SiFli Reset and Clock Controller (RCC) is a multi-function peripheral in
charge of reset control and clock control for all SoC peripherals. This
binding represents the clock controller part. It is meant to be used as a
child node of the RCC node. This is due to the fact Zephyr does not allow
>1 device referencing to the same devicetree node (e.g. clock and reset
devices).

To specify the clocks in a peripheral, the standard clocks property needs
to be used, e.g.:

  usart1: serial@xxx {
      ...
      /* cell encodes RCC register offset and control bit position */
      clocks = <&rcc_clk SF32LB52X_CLOCK_USART1>;
      ...
  }

Predefined RCC clock cells are available in
include/zephyr/dts-bindings/clock/sf32lb{xxx}-clocks.h header files, where
{xxx} corresponds to the SoC series, e.g. sf32lb52x.

sifli,hdiv

int

Divider for HCLK (0-255). fHCLK = clk_hpsys / HDIV.

This property is required.

sifli,pdiv1

int

Divider for PCLK1 (0-7). fPCLK1 = fHCLK / 2^PDIV1.

This property is required.

sifli,pdiv2

int

Divider for PCLK2 (0-7). fPCLK2 = fHCLK / 2^PDIV2.

This property is required.
